O3b Networks Ltd. today announced it will begin deployment of a new global communications infrastructure to provide high-speed, low-cost Internet connectivity to emerging markets in Asia, Africa, Latin America and the Middle East. Financial and operational support comes from Google Inc., Liberty Global, Inc. and HSBC Principal Investments.
The main idea is to increase bandwidth for providers such as telcos and Internet service providers.
